Wepa, officially known as Wepa Industrieholding SE, is a leading manufacturer in the tissue paper industry, headquartered in Germany. Established in 1948, Wepa has grown significantly, with major operational regions across Europe, including France, Italy, and the UK. The company is renowned for its high-quality tissue products, including toilet paper, kitchen towels, and facial tissues, which are distinguished by their sustainability and innovative production methods. Wepa's commitment to environmental responsibility has positioned it as a key player in the market, achieving notable milestones such as the implementation of eco-friendly manufacturing processes. With a strong focus on customer satisfaction and product excellence, Wepa continues to expand its market presence, making it a trusted name in the tissue paper sector.

In 2023, WEPA reported approximately 491,044,000 kg CO2e in Scope 1 and 2 emissions, alongside about 708,871,000 kg CO2e in Scope 3 emissions. The company has set ambitious climate commitments, aiming to reduce its Scope 1 and 2 greenhouse gas emissions by 52.5% per tonne of sold product by 2030, using 2019 as the baseline year. This target also extends to Scope 3 emissions, reflecting a comprehensive approach to sustainability. In 2022, WEPA's emissions were approximately 453,303 kg CO2e for Scope 1 and 2, and about 697,720 kg CO2e for Scope 3, indicating a focus on reducing emissions intensity. The company has committed to these targets under the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i), aligning with the goal of limiting global warming to 1.5°C. WEPA's reduction strategy includes biogenic emissions and removals from bioenergy feedstocks, showcasing its commitment to sustainable practices in the forest and paper products sector. The company is also a signatory of the Amazon Climate Pledge, further solidifying its dedication to climate action.
